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1.Subjects medically diagnosed BPH, having a minimum score of 8 on IPSS and Mild to Moderate Prostatomegaly (weight 25-70 gm) on USG study. 2.Subjects willing to follow the procedures as per the study protocol and voluntarily signing informed consent form
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1.Subjects with clinically significant high PSA levels 2.Pharmaceutical or medical therapy for BPH or other urological symptoms, history of bladder biopsy and or cystoscopy and biopsy within the last 30 days 4.Subjects on bladder-training program, indwelling catheter or practiced self-catheterization 5.Subjects with history of urogenital surgery within the last 6 months; 6.Subjects with history of chronic persistent local pathology (i.e. interstitial cystitis, bladder stones) within the past 30 days 7.Subjects receiving/prescribed anticoagulation therapy; 8.Subjects with severe renal and/or hepatic insufficiency, known genital anatomical deformities, uncontrolled DM and uncontrolled HT, uncontrolled psychiatric disorder, abnormal secondary sexual characteristics and prostatic cancer 9.Subjects with a history of spinal cord injury, chronic alcohol and/or illicit drug abuse 10.Subjects participated in any other clinical trial during last 30 days 11.Any other condition, which in the opinion of investigator will place the subject at risk or will influence the conduct of study or interpretation of results.
